Is there a simple way to do map corrections on a sd card other than doing it through the unit itself.

gezt wrote:Is there a simple way to do map corrections on a sd card other than doing it through the unit itself.


With no navcore on the card No. With navcore & map on the card, use a card reader, TT Home "Operate my device".
